McMenamy Surname Meaning

From Where Does The Surname Originate? meaning and history

MACMENAMY, Macmenamie, Macmenemy: Surnames recorded in Glasgow. Irish MacMeanma. Variants of Macmenamin, q. v.

The Surnames of Scotland (1946) by George Fraser Black (1866-1948)

How Common Is The Last Name McMenamy? popularity and diffusion

It is the 249,873rd most frequent surname in the world. It is borne by around 1 in 4,589,135 people. This last name occurs mostly in The Americas, where 88 percent of McMenamy live; 88 percent live in North America and 88 percent live in Anglo-North America.

The surname McMenamy is most common in The United States, where it is held by 1,521 people, or 1 in 238,303. In The United States McMenamy is primarily found in: Nevada, where 35 percent are found, Texas, where 15 percent are found and Missouri, where 10 percent are found. Barring The United States this surname exists in 9 countries. It is also common in Northern Ireland, where 4 percent are found and England, where 3 percent are found.

McMenamy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The prevalency of McMenamy has changed over time. In The United States the share of the population with the surname grew 3,537 percent between 1880 and 2014; in England it grew 5,100 percent between 1881 and 2014; in Scotland it contracted 59 percent between 1881 and 2014 and in Ireland it contracted 57 percent between 1901 and 2014.
